          Originally posted by martin
          Will the stock motor take 5s ok & what size esc would you need to go to on 5s. Been looking at getting a UL1. Martin.
          the stock esc and motor will take 5s..
          only thing you need to do is run an external bec or battery pack for the receiver

                    Originally posted by DBQuick
                    OK I am going to try and run my UL-1 on 2/3S 5400 30c will there be any problems ???????
                    have you tried setting up the hydro good on 4s first?
                    you should see low 50's on this first
                    second running 6s will cook the esc, but 5s is doable with a bec running a smaller prop...
